在网络通信中,如何有效防范监听、假冒及重放攻击,同时确保数据的完整性和保密性?
时间: 2024-10-26 10:14:18 浏览: 59
在网络安全领域,防范监听、假冒及重放攻击,同时确保数据的完整性和保密性是极为重要的问题。面对这些挑战,必须采取综合的安全措施,包括但不限于加密技术、数字签名、认证协议和安全通信协议。首先,数据加密是保证数据保密性的基本手段。使用强加密算法(如AES、RSA等)可以确保即使数据被截获,也无法在没有密钥的情况下被解读。
参考资源链接:[网络安全:威胁与防护策略详解](https://wenku.csdn.net/doc/48oqrtp8yy?spm=1055.2569.3001.10343)
其次,为了验证数据的完整性和来源的真实性,数字签名技术显得至关重要。数字签名通过使用发送者的私钥对数据的散列值进行加密,接收者可以使用发送者的公钥对签名进行解密并验证数据是否被篡改,同时确认发送者的身份。数字证书是实现这一点的一种方式,它结合了公钥与身份信息,通过受信任的第三方机构(证书颁发机构CA)进行签发。
在实际应用中,SSL/TLS协议是保证数据传输安全的常用选择。该协议集成了多种安全技术,包括对称加密、非对称加密和数字签名,可以有效地防范监听、假冒和重放攻击。通过在通信双方之间建立安全的加密通道,SSL/TLS协议保证了数据在传输过程中的安全性和完整性。
认证协议,如Kerberos和OAuth,也可以用于在网络中安全地验证用户身份,并在需要时授权访问特定资源。这些协议提供了一种机制,使得用户可以安全地证明自己的身份,并在安全的环境下交换信息。
最后,作为网络工程师,不断更新和学习最新的网络安全技术和协议是保证网络安全的关键。对于想要更深入了解这些技术和策略的读者,建议参阅《网络安全:威胁与防护策略详解》一书。该书详细介绍了网络安全的各个方面,包括各种攻击手段的防御策略,为网络安全提供了全面的理论支持和实践指导,帮助你构建更加稳固的网络防御体系。
参考资源链接:[网络安全:威胁与防护策略详解](https://wenku.csdn.net/doc/48oqrtp8yy?spm=1055.2569.3001.10343)
阅读全文